Place jars in the freezer upright and avoid stacking them directly on top of each other until they are fully frozen to prevent pressure cracks. How does storing food in glass jars compare to storing food in plastic containers? Storing food in glass jars offers several advantages over plastic containers, primarily concerning safety and longevity.
A highly effective and easy way to keep your pantry well-stocked and organized is by using clear mason jars or other glass containers to store your food items. Glass is not only a healthier option for food storage compared to plastic lids and plastic containers, but it also allows you to easily monitor your pantry inventory at a glance.
